I know of one here in Hilliard, OH. in a park adjacent to what used to be PRR's Panhandle Line (which is today a nicely paved trail). The hack (an ex-PRR caboose I beleive) is on a piece of panel track, and was repainted CR blue/white in the summer of '05...
